Emergency Prevention Tips

  • Inspect wiring annually with licensed pros, especially in older neighborhoods.
  • Install surge protectors for major appliances and use GFCI outlets near water.
  • Avoid overloading circuits with heaters/AC – distribute loads.
  • Keep panels clear and report minor issues early to prevent escalation.
  • Update aluminum wiring if present in pre-1970s homes.

What counts as an electrical emergency?

Urgent if: sparks, smoke, burning smells, water on wires, or shocks. These risk fire or injury. Minor flickers often aren't.

Should I try to fix it myself?

No – danger of shock or fire. Wait for pros. Turn off breaker if safe, then call.

How fast do electricians respond in Cutchogue?

Typically 30-60 minutes for emergencies. Depends on exact location and conditions, but 24/7 availability.

Water + electricity – what to do?

Evacuate immediately. Do not touch. Shut off main power from outside if possible. Call now.

Power outage: emergency or not?

Emergency if sparks/smoke, medical needs affected, or isolated to your property. Check neighbors first.
